MARGAO: Leader of the Opposition Digambar Kamat on Wednesday demanded that the government should declare holiday till it finds some time to act on the potholes and minimise the pains of commuters.
Reacting to a tweet of one Priyanka, a resident of South Goa, who tagged Digambar Kamat requesting him to find some solution for the major traffic jam on the NH66, the Leader of Opposition after speaking to Traffic Cell of Goa Police tweeted: “I spoke to the Police Traffic Cell. They say potholes are creating obstruction in smooth movement of vehicles. I urge the Goa
Chief Minister to declare holiday till they find some time to act & minimise the pains of commuters.”
The statement made by the Leader of the Opposition assumes significance and comes against the backdrop of the fact that driving and travelling in the NH66 has become a nightmare for motorists.
